NettetLeap Years Have an Extra Day. Leap years are years where an extra day is added to the end of the shortest month, February. This so-called intercalary day, February 29, is commonly referred to as leap day. … February is the second month of the year in the Julian and Gregorian calendars. The month has 28 days in common years or 29 in leap years, with the 29th day being called the leap day. It is the first of five months not to have 31 days (the other four being April, June, September, and November) and the only one to have fewer than 30 days. Random winner... Nettet9. feb. 2024 · November: 29 days December: 29 days Ianuarius: 29 days Februarius: 28 days. Of course, a 355-day calendar can be problematic. The Romans noticed it as well since, after a few seasons, the months would fall out of sync. To keep things straight, the Romans occasionally added a 27-day leap month called Mercedonius, and they would …
